Ellen M. Basu is a scholar working on Neurology, Oncology and Cancer Research. According to data from OpenAlex, Ellen M. Basu has authored 48 papers receiving a total of 676 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 45 papers in Neurology, 16 papers in Oncology and 16 papers in Cancer Research. Recurrent topics in Ellen M. Basu’s work include Neuroblastoma Research and Treatments (45 papers), Lung Cancer Research Studies (16 papers) and Cancer, Hypoxia, and Metabolism (16 papers). Ellen M. Basu is often cited by papers focused on Neuroblastoma Research and Treatments (45 papers), Lung Cancer Research Studies (16 papers) and Cancer, Hypoxia, and Metabolism (16 papers). Ellen M. Basu collaborates with scholars based in United States, Canada and Switzerland. Ellen M. Basu's co-authors include Brian H. Kushner, Stephen S. Roberts, Nai‐Kong V. Cheung, Shakeel Modak and Kim Kramer and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Clinical Oncology, Cancer Research and PEDIATRICS.
